Audiophile myth challenged as $4,000 boutique audio cable fails to beat $7 Amazon Basics in lab test
YouTube channel Audio Science Review compares Kimber's boutique KS 1036 interconnects with a battered Amazon Basics cable that host Amir says he's used for years without issue.
